1505 Atlantic Beach Dr, Atlantic Beach, FL 32233Pete's Turn at Atlantic Beach Country Club in Atlantic Beach has been inspected 18 times since May 2022, accumulating 52 violations with an average of 2.9 per inspection, below the Florida statewide average of 5.2. High-priority violations have been cited in 8 of the 18 inspections, with employee health policy violations appearing in at least 5 separate inspections and food contact surface violations in 4 inspections. The facility has not experienced an emergency closure. The most recent inspection on October 24, 2025 found 9 violations including high-priority management awareness and employee health policy issues, but the inspection was completed with no further action required.
